Kwara Residents Cautioned to Stay Safe Amid Predicted Thunderstorms and Lightning

Date: 2025-05-08

The Kwara State Government has warned residents, particularly farmers, to avoid open fields during thunderstorms and lightning following weather predictions from the Nigerian Meteorological Agency (NiMet).

The advisory, issued by the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Development, follows NiMet's forecast of frequent thunderstorms across the state from Tuesday to Thursday, especially during afternoon and evening hours.

The ministry further advised residents to disconnect electrical appliances when not in use during storm periods. The statement was signed by its Press Secretary, Ashaolu Omotola.

"Farmers are advised to take necessary precautions, as strong winds may precede the rains. Activities in open fields should be limited during periods of lightning, and electrical appliances should be disconnected when not in use. Caution is also advised around trees and unstable structures during heavy downpours," it said.

The ministry also reminded farmers that, "according to NiMet's earlier seasonal climate prediction, Kwara is now entering its official planting season, which typically begins in the first or second week of May. With current rainfall patterns aligning with these projections, this is a favourable window for the commencement of planting activities.

"To ensure a productive season, farmers are encouraged to adopt climate-smart practices such as timely land preparation, use of improved seed varieties, appropriate spacing, and efficient water management. These steps will help reduce risks associated with unpredictable weather and improve yields.

"The Ministry remains committed to supporting farmers with timely advisories and on-field extension services."
